Open your phones Settings app. Notifications. Under Lock screen, tap Notifications on lock screen or On lock screen. Choose Dont show notifications.
If your Samsung Galaxy smartphone runs Android 11 or 12, open the Settings app and head into the Notifications menu. Then, tap Advanced settings and toggle off the App icon badges switch.

How to Fix Text Message Notifications Not Working Android 12? If you find Text message notifications not working on Android 12, simply head to the settings application and click on Notifications. Scroll down, select the default text messaging app, and ensure the notifications are turned on.
How to Remove Annoying iOS Prompts Asking You to Finish Setting Up Your Device Launch the Settings app. Tap the alert asking you to Finish Setting Up Your iPhone/iPad. Tap the settings suggestion that you skipped during the initial setup of your device. Tap the Set Up Later option on the next screen.

To remove a persistent notification on Android as fast as possible, first, press-and-hold on it. Alternatively, swipe the notification left or right to reveal a gear icon on either side, and then tap on it. The notification expands. Tap on Turn off notifications at the bottom.
